Output 6de51b53a6cf3bf63c108c3295d078969dfc1e2fc8ae1d19389393fe16cfaad4:58

value
18454228
script pubkey
OP_0 OP_PUSHBYTES_20 85e1a642f5c5a97b138e6b2adf851a35bca96f05
address
ltc1qshs6vsh4ck5hkyuwdv4dlpg6xk72jmc9jnl5hz
transaction
6de51b53a6cf3bf63c108c3295d078969dfc1e2fc8ae1d19389393fe16cfaad4
spent
true